注册 | 登录读书好,好读书,读好书!
读书网-DuShu.com
当前位置: 首页出版图书科学技术计算机/网络电子商务与计算机文化软件产品线实践与模式

软件产品线实践与模式

软件产品线实践与模式

定 价:¥59.00

作 者: (美)保罗·克莱门茨(Paul Clements),(美)琳达·诺斯罗普(Linda Northrop)著;张莉,王雷译;张莉译
出版社: 清华大学出版社
丛编项: 卡内基·梅隆大学软件工程丛书
标 签: 暂缺

购买这本书可以去


ISBN: 9787302079323 出版时间: 2004-02-01 包装: 平装
开本: 24cm 页数: 524 字数:  

内容简介

  这是第一本论述软件产品线的专著。它以软件产品线为主题,从基础知识、实践域过渡到应用,展现了产品线的实施路线图。全书的重点在第二部分和第三部分。第二部分共3章,分别阐述了软件工程实践域、技术管理实践域和组织管理实践域所涉及的29个实践域。第三部分共6章,不仅为产品线的实施提供了14个模式(加上变体共22个),还讲解了如何从技术角度判断组织是否适合采用产品线,同时还有3个案例分析,验证了产品线可以成功应用于各种规模的组织。作为有进取心的软件工程师或技术主管,如果您对于软件产品线存在以下疑问:·从何处得知软件产品线之精髓、了解业内最佳实践?·如何学会管理产品家族中核心资产的生产和使用?·如何轻松处理与软件工程相关的技术管理和企业管理问题?·如何塑造自己的企业以协调核心资产和产品的生产?·实施软件产品线过程中,哪些活动必不可少?·如何评估软件产品线的成本和收益?·哪些产品线最适合自己的企业?·产品线方法存在哪些利与弊?那就不妨在《软件产品线实践与模式》中寻找答案。该书作为卡内基·梅隆大学软件工程研究所“软件产品线”课程的指定教材,首先对软件产品线的概念进行了界定,接着围绕软件产品线所涉及的三大活动(核心资产的开发、产品的开发以及技术与组织的管理)展开描述,证明了软件产品线对于现代化软件企业的重要作用。书中提供29个实践域以及14个模式(加上变体共22个),将引导您即学即用,快速吸取软件产品线之精华。

作者简介

  保罗·克莱门茨(Paul Clements):卡内基·梅隆大学软件工程研究所高级技术员,多年来一直醉心于对软件产品线和软件构架的研究,并颇有建树。保罗·克莱门茨曾在Naval Research Laboratory担任过高级软件工程师。此外,他还擅长于教学和写作,写过多本软件工程类畅销书。其中的《软件构架实践》还获得了美国“软件开发”第九届图书大奖。琳达·诺斯罗普(Linda Northrop):卡内基·梅隆大学软件工程研究所Product Line Systems Program负责人,第一届软件产品线国际研讨会主席。琳达·诺斯罗普凭借着自己长达30年的软件开发经验,已经是一名活跃的发言人和享有盛誉的教育家,她曾就职于柯达公司和IBM。

图书目录

第Ⅰ部分 软件产品线基础
第1章 基本思想和术语
1.1 软件产品线是什么
1.2 软件产品线不是什么
1.3 对部分术语的解释
1.4 进一步阅读
1.5 讨论题
第2章 优点
2.1 组织方面的优点
2.2 个体方面的优点
2.3 收益和成本
2.4 进一步阅读
2.5 讨论题
第3章 三大基本活动
3.1 什么是基本活动
3.2 核心资产的开发
3.3 产品开发
3.4 管理
3.5 三者综合
3.6 进一步阅读
3.7 讨论题
第Ⅱ部分 软件产品线实践域
第4章 软件工程实践域
4.1 构架定义
4.2 构架评估
4.3 组织开发
4.4 COTS利用
4.5 挖掘现有资产
4.6 需求工程
4.7 软件系统集成
4.8 测试
4.9 理解相关领域
第5章 技术管理实践域
5.1 配置管理
5.2 数据收集、度量和跟踪
5.3 自行开发/购买/挖掘/委托分析
5.4 过程定义
5.5 确定范围
5.6 技术规划
5.7 技术风险管理
5.8 工具支持
第6章 组织管理实践域
6.1 建立业务案例
6.2 客户接口管理
6.3 开发获取策略
6.4 资金筹备
6.5 启动和贯彻执行
6.6 市场分析
6.7 运作
6.8 组织规划
6.9 组织风险管理
6.10 确定组织结构
6.11 技术预测
6.12 培训
第Ⅲ部分 实施实践域
第7章 软件产品线实践模式
7.1 模式的价值
7.2 软件产品线实践模式的描述
7.3 课程模式
7.4 基本覆盖模式
7.5 每个资产模式
7.6 构造什么模式
7.7 产品部件模式
7.8 组装产品线模式
7.9 监控模式
7.10 产品构造者模式
7.11 冷启动模式
7.12 运转模式
7.13 过程模式
7.14 工厂模式
7.15 其他模式
7.16 实践域覆盖
7.17 讨论题
第8章 软件产品线技术探测
8.1 什么是软件产品线技术探测?
8.2 探测询问的问题
8.3 探测的参与者
8.4 探测过程
8.5 使用探测结果
8.6 实施小的自我探测
8.7 讨论题
第9章 Cummins公司:拥抱未来
9.1 序曲
9.2 公司历史
9.3 发动机软件产品线
9.4 发展
9.5 为合作而调整组织结构
9.6 运行产品线
9.7 成效
9.8 得到的教训
9.9 结束语
9.10 实践域纲要
9.11 进一步阅读
9.12 讨论题
第10章 控制频道工具集:一个控制卫星的软件产品线
10.1 环境背景
10.2 启动CCT
10.3 工程化CCT核心资产
10.4 管理CCT工作
10.5 CCT的早期收益
10.6 教训和问题
10.7 小结
10.8 进一步阅读
10.9 讨论题
第11章 案例分析:小公司内成功的软件产品线开发
11.1 序曲
11.2 早期
11.3 MERGER软件产品线
11.4 Market Maker软件产品线实践
11.5 几点认识
11.6 吸取的教训
11.7 结论:在小公司中实施软件产品线
11.8 进一步阅读
11.9 讨论题
第12章 结论:实践、模式和回报
12.1 实践
12.2 模式
12.3 成功的因素
12.4 回报
12.5 结语
词汇表
参考文献

本目录推荐